VIM3 Pro is not recognized in Mac OS

I just received the VIM3 Pro device, and I’m following this guide (Home · snappautomotive/device_snappautomotive_vim3 Wiki · GitHub) to flash Android Automotive OS to the device. But VIM3 is not recognized in my Mac: I connected it with a brand-new USB-C cable. I also tried with different Macbooks and cables, it should not be the hardware issue.

Could anyone help ?
Thanks

Could you try to flash under Windows or Linux ?

Problem is that I don’t have a Linux/Windows laptop. Is there any documentation to help ?

Have you put the board enter TST mode?

https://docs.khadas.com/products/sbc/vim3/install-os/boot-into-upgrade-mode#tst-mode

After enter TST mode, could you provide the output of lsusb command?

I followed below instructions: Flashing the u-boot bootloader

To put the VIM3 into flashing mode do the following;

1. Ensure the USB-C power is disconnected.
2. Connect the USB-C power
3. Press the middle button on the right side of th device 3 times within 2 seconds.

When the device enters flashing mode the white LED will flash blue a few times. If you look for more information on the flashing mode, it’s sometimes referred to as TST mode in the Khadas documentation.

→ After I clicked 3 times the “function” button, the LED blue flashes several times and then the middle LED flashes, then the system just restarts.

Below is the result lsusb:
% lsusb
Bus 001 Device 001: ID 1050:0403 1050 Yubikey 4 OTP+U2F
Bus 000 Device 000: ID 1050:0403 1050 USB 3.1 Bus
Bus 000 Device 001: ID 1d6b:XHCI
XHCI Linux Foundation USB 3.1 Bus

Hello @weibo

请再次确认下你使用的USB线有没有问题,以及板子和Mac的连接是否正确。

我这边在M1 Macbook上测试了下,在VIM3 进入升级模式后,是可以识别到对应的USB设备的。

 ~ % ioreg -p IOUSB -l -w 0| grep -E "@|idVendor|idProduct"
  +-o AppleT8103USBXHCI@00000000  <class AppleT8103USBXHCI, id 0x10000034c, registered, matched, active, busy 0 (5224 ms), retain 75>
  | +-o GX-CHIP@00100000  <class IOUSBHostDevice, id 0x1000c3975, registered, matched, active, busy 0 (15 ms), retain 19>
  |       "idProduct" = 49155
  |       "idVendor" = 7054
  +-o AppleT8103USBXHCI@01000000  <class AppleT8103USBXHCI, id 0x10000032d, registered, matched, active, busy 0 (581 ms), retain 44>

我的USB-C线是新的,而且试了两根,连接没有问题,因为板子连上线后就启动了。
我连按了3次键后,蓝灯是有闪烁,但之后马上变成白灯,然后旁边的红灯也同时亮了,系统自动又重启了。 我认为问题出在板子没有进入升级模式。

@numbqq Nick, 方便微信聊一下吗?